## Build Provenance: Fan-Out Backpressure Service

This page explains how support can verify which build of the Heraldine fan-out service is live when customers report delayed notifications. Backpressure kicks in when the queue depth on any shard exceeds the configured watermark; older builds shed load silently, newer ones emit a throttle event you can see in the dashboard. Before escalating, always confirm the running build matches the current signed release. The token recorded at last verification appears below.

pipeline stamp: htk4_66df

### Inventory Reconciliation Job (Stockweave)

The reconciliation job compares warehouse counts against ledger totals every four hours. If it stalls, check the delta queue first; a backlog over 10k rows usually means the Fenholt feed is lagging. Restart only after the feed catches up. Detailed remediation steps and the restart procedure are kept on the internal runbook page.

dashboard of yagep-tajop = https://jira.tolvaqsys.internal/browse/pages/pages/browse

## Artifact Signing — SDK Parity Notes (Weekly Sync)

Kestrel SDK for Android reached parity with the Swift client this sprint: offline queueing, batched telemetry, and retry semantics now match. Both SDKs ship as signed artifacts from the same pipeline. Remaining gap: background sync throttling, targeted next sprint. Verify both release bundles before tagging. Both artifacts validate against the shared signing key below.

signing key of kawig-fafog = bky19_6Fypv1qws7J8qJtaYjX